Output 63c3989a98cd99cef6a4322577c630e835508607b173d052442221d9b523050a:0

value
880344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79f956332b7c4eebed0c02d84e57bc92dc5d16bb OP_EQUAL
address
3CoxNyTF9qtyug3Qzt6kkwhZyPzNeE7Yrw
transaction
63c3989a98cd99cef6a4322577c630e835508607b173d052442221d9b523050a
spent
true